In the most recent year for which we have data, Washington State University conferred 79 bachelor’s degrees in liberal arts general studies.
Liberal Arts General Studies majors who earn their bachelor’s degree from Washington State University report a median salary of $44,998 a year. This is lower than $70,460, the median for all majors at Washington State University.
While getting their bachelor’s degree at Washington State University, liberal arts general studies students accumulate a median of $22,881 in student loans. This is above $21,877, the typical median for all majors at Washington State University.

Among recent graduates, 44% of liberal arts general studies bachelor’s degrees went to men and 56% went to women.
The largest share of liberal arts general studies bachelor’s degree graduates at Washington State University were White. About 59%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Washington State University with a bachelor’s in liberal arts general studies.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 1 |
| Black or African American | 5 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 9 |
| White | 47 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 6 |
| Other Races | 11 |
